Maultaschen – pan

Spread the love

Ingredients for 2 servings:

  • 600 g Maultasche(s), homemade or freshly baked
  • vegetable broth
  • 1 large onion(s)
  • 100 g bacon
  • 1 dash of cream
  • Salt
  • pepper
  • 1 tbsp parsley, chopped
  • oil

Instructions

Working time approx. 20 minutes; Total time approx. 20 minutes

when things have to go quickly

This preparation method can be used for any quantity of Maultaschen, depending on how many you have on hand. Cook the Maultaschen in vegetable broth according to the package instructions. Peel and finely dice the onion, then finely dice the bacon. Add a little oil to a pan. Melt the bacon in the pan, then add the onions after a few minutes and sauté until translucent. Cut the Maultaschen into bite-sized slices and add them to the pan. Fry until the Maultaschen have taken on a little color. Deglaze everything with a generous splash of cream. Let the cream simmer slightly. The Maultaschen should not be swimming in the cream, but should be nicely coated in it. Season with salt, pepper, and parsley. We serve this with baguette and salad. In addition to cream, you can also add a little wine or sherry to the Maultaschen.
